The Center for Digital Imaging Arts at Boston University has two locations: in Maltham, MA, and in Washington, DC. Admissions The Center for Digital Imaging Arts at Boston University is open to students who have a high school diploma or its equivalent. Admission policy is based on the student’s enthusiasm to be successful in his or her preferred area of study, confirmed by a dedication to thorough career training. After successful completion of the interview, all candidates will be asked to fill out and submit an application for admission, together with the $50 application fee. The Admissions Office will evaluate application and inform student of he or she receipt no later than two weeks after acceptance.

Programs offered by this school:
Certificate Program in 3D Animation
Certificate Program in Audio Production
Certificate Program in Digital Filmmaking
Certificate Program in Graphic Design
Certificate Program in Professional Photography
